Director of Nursing and Allied Health
The Tennessee College of Applied Technology-Elizabethton is accepting applications for the position of a full-time Director of Nursing and Allied Health.
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S:
BSN degree: Master’s degree in nursing (MSN) preferred; 5 years of hospital clinical experience and current unencumbered RN license, State of Tennessee; 3 years teaching experience in the nursing field; administrative and/or managerial supervision experience of nurses; good computer and communication skills
GENERAL DUTIES:
- Manage/Coordinate the Licensed Practical Nursing Program
- Staff the department, train, evaluate, and supervise faculty and staff.
- Assign teaching and non-teaching job responsibilities, assist with teaching, and act as a mediator between students and teachers.
- Prepare annual reports for accrediting bodies and maintain records for the State Board of Nursing.
- Provide leadership in teaching, service, research, clinical practice, and developmental tasks for the department.
- Some travel will be required.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Director of Nursing and Allied Health will report to the Vice-President of TCAT Elizabethton.
- Organize and ensure advisory meetings are conducted according to policy.
- Maintain completion, placement, and licensure standards of COE, TN Board of Nursing, and TCAT-Elizabethton.
- Work with area healthcare facilities to secure clinical sites. Renew/Review clinical affiliation agreements on a regular basis.
- Identify equipment needs for the Allied Health department.
- Work with appropriate administrative personnel to develop adequate program budgets.
- Develop, review, and update curricula and instructional material with faculty to ensure adherence to all applicable regulatory or accreditation standards.
- Facilitate professional development programs for assigned faculty.
- Annually review and prepare Student Handbooks for all Allied Health programs and related manuals and brochures on a timely basis.
- Administer policies and procedures established by TBR/ TCAT and participate in college and departmental policy development.
- Counsel students for academic and attendance issues.
